Plant engineering
Plants and systems for continuous material flows
From storage and conveying to processing and dosing, Ingtec develops coordinated solutions for industrial processes.
- 01 Pneumatic conveying systems Product-specific vacuum, pressure and dense-phase conveying for demanding routes and materials.
- 02 Mechanical conveying systems Robust conveying technology for defined material flows and complex plant layouts.
- 03 Silo and discharge systems Safe storage and reliable discharge, even for bulk materials with difficult flow behaviour.
- 04 Processing plants Integrated processes for grinding, screening, mixing, drying and cooling.
- 05 Filling and emptying systems Low-dust transfer for big bags, sacks, drums, containers and silo vehicles.
- 06 Weighing, dosing and control technology Precise material feeding and coordinated automation for repeatable processes.
- 07 Compressed air generation and treatment Suitable compressed-air, blower, drying and vacuum systems for the complete plant.
- 08 Maintenance, modernisation and expansion Technical support throughout the lifecycle and continued development of existing plants.

Technology
AIRCONDOS – Dense-phase conveying for demanding bulk materials
The AIRCONDOS bypass system supports controlled, product-friendly dense-phase conveying. It was developed for applications where material plugs, deposits or high wear place particular demands on the conveying system.
- Controlled conveying at low velocities
- Reliable transport of poor-flowing and adhesive products
- Gentle handling of sensitive or abrasive materials

Engineering throughout the entire plant lifecycle
Ingtec considers not only individual components, but the interaction of the entire material flow.
- 01
Understand the task and material
Material properties, process targets and the plant environment form the technical foundation.
- 02
Design the process and plant
Conveying route, capacity and process steps are dimensioned as one complete system.
- 03
Plan components and interfaces
Mechanics, controls and existing infrastructure are coordinated precisely.
- 04
Build and commission the plant
Fabrication, installation and commissioning follow the jointly agreed design.
- 05
Maintain, modernise and expand
Ingtec continues to support plants after handover and adapts them to new requirements.
